Transaction 95a7aa81e0a2e0bf2f5f659674fabe21281343f2b1377f6b0fa3396486768180
1 Input
1 Output
-
95a7aa81e0a2e0bf2f5f659674fabe21281343f2b1377f6b0fa3396486768180:0
- value
- 44848333
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b891f258ba707f3fc7279b34eb9c302ab8f373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HpvArEt2Lgkiti1TLdUYr1y6yYfpBUBgV